Skarn Associates' goal is to support the mining and metals sectors in reducing their environmental impacts, by providing actionable strategic insight into energy use, GHG emissions, decarbonisation economics and water use. Based on our detailed asset level analysis of over 2,600 mines, development projects, smelters and refineries globally, including forecasts to 2030, we deliver deep insight into the interplay between mineral economics and environmental impacts. Our most recent launch, the Skarn Decarbonisation Quarterly, tracks global trends in decarbonising supply chains for key energy transition metals. Skarn's Water subsidiary, Skarn Water, provides unique benchmarking of water stewardship for 450+ copper and gold mines, with development under way to extend coverage to zinc and nickel. With climate changing, water stewardship and increasing production risks from drought and floods are becoming ever more important influencers of mining output and profit. Leading edge data, analysis, forecasts and consultancy from Skarn enable our clients to benchmark energy and emissions performance and: - analyse the proposed decarbonisation pathways of different companies, highlighting risks, timelines and costs - assess technological prospects such as fleet electrification and Power Purchase Agreements - understand the policies and standards which are driving change.     As we accelerate towards a net-zero future, the environmental and human rights impacts of electric vehicles (EVs) are becoming increasingly apparent. Global EV sales have surged from 3 million in 2020 to a projected 40 million by 2030, increasing copper demand significantly. By 2040, each EV will contain around 73kg of copper, compared to just 30kg in ICE vehicles. This rise in demand leads to a higher water footprint in copper mining, averaging around 10m³ per EV, which can be up to 6 times the water used in manufacturing the vehicle itself. The new Corporate Sustainability Due Diligence Directive (CSDDD) requires EU car manufacturers to address such issues transparently. Given that much copper is sourced from water-stressed areas, this impact on local communities is significant and must be managed carefully. #waterinmining #watermanagement #energytransition https://lnkd.in/dUP6CSVh

    0.019 tonnes of CO2 equivalent emissions per tonne of zinc production. That metric means that Ivanhoe Mines' Kipushi has the lowest Scope 1+2 GHG emission intensity of any zinc mine globally, thanks to super-high ore grades and a hydroelectric power supply.     Excited to announce the release of updates for the Skarn Water Gold and Copper benchmark tools. The updated Skarn Water benchmark tools provide annual water-use and climate data from 2018 to 2023 representing 16.8 million tonnes of global copper and over 55 million ounces of gold production annually.   Skarn Water is unique in benchmarking and contextualising water use performance and the business risks in mining. This is becoming even more important considering the recent global push on disclosure regulations, transparency and environmental product due diligence requirements. Each mining operation has a direct impact through the volume of water it withdraws from and discharges to the local environment, but at the same time may be exposed to production risk due to for example lack of water availability. On average, it takes close to 130 cubic meters of water to produce a tonne of copper, but the top 25% performers only consume 82 cubic meters to do so, while the bottom 25% performers require over 160 cubic meters. In the case of gold mining this difference is even more impressive: evaluating 275 gold mines shows that the bottom 25% performers consume more than 3 times more water than the top 25% to produce the same ounce of gold.
